The Openai MCP server is an implementation of the Model Context Protocol that connects your AI agent and assistants like Claude, Cursor, etc directly to your OpenAI account. It provides structured and secure access to your models, assistants, files, threads, and fine-tuning jobs, so your agent can perform actions like managing assistants, handling conversations, uploading or organizing files, and working with OpenAI models on your behalf.
- Assistant and conversation management: Quickly create, update, or delete OpenAI assistants and manage threads or messages for seamless conversational flows.
- File uploads and organization: Let your agent upload new files, list all uploaded documents, or delete unnecessary files to keep your workspace tidy.
- Model discovery and utilization: Effortlessly list all available OpenAI models—including vision and multimodal—and retrieve their details to choose the best fit for your tasks.
- Fine-tuning job insights: View a complete list of your organization's fine-tune jobs and track their progress or review results as needed.
- Thread and run management: Create, modify, or inspect threads and run steps to fully control and monitor interactive agent conversations.
